Proper use

The log splitter must only be used for splitting logs.
- The log splitter is only applicable for the private utilization in the field of house and hobby.
- Only straight-cut logs are suitable for use with the log splitter.
- Metal parts (nails, wire etc.) must be removed from logs before splitting.
- Every other form of use is considered improper use. The manufacturer accepts no liability for any damages resulting from improper use, and any risk is in this case borne solely by the user.

Positioning

Position the log splitter on a work surface at a height of about 60 - 75 cm , this will create an comfortable working position.

Place chocks under the wheels to prevent the machine rolling during operation.

Ensure that the working area meets the following conditions:

  • no danger of slipping
    level
  • free of obstacles
  • sufficiently well lit

Do not operate the machine in the direct vicinity of gas or petrol pipes or containers, or any other easily inflammable materials.

Start-up

  • Check that the machine is completely and correctly assembled.
    Before using the shredder, make sure each time that

  • there are no faulty connections (tears, cuts, etc.)
    there are no damage at the machine
    all screws are tight

  • check the hydraulic system for any possible leaks

Mains connection

  • Compare the voltage given on the machine model plate e.g. 230 ~V with the mains voltage and connect the machine to the relevant and properly earthed plug.
    Only use connection cables with sufficient diameters.
  • Connect the machine via a 30mA fault current safety switch.

Fuse protection: 16 A

已 Operating pushbutton

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- 已 Operating pushbutton - 1
Operating pushbutton

Switching on

Push the green button. The motor is running as long as the green button remains pushed.

Switching off

Stop pushing the green button.

Do not use any device where the operating pushbutton does not work properly. Repair or replace damaged pushbuttons immediately.

(i) Hydraulics

  • Never operate the machine in the event of any possible danger from hydraulic fluid.
  • Ensure that the machine and working area are clean and free of oil.

Danger of slippage or fire!

  • Check the hydraulic reservoir regularly to ensure that it contains enough hydraulic oil (see "Care and maintenance")

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Hydraulics - 1

Capacity:

2.7 litres

ASP 4-370

3,2 litres

ASP 5-52

Working with the log splitter

additional S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

The log splitter may only be operated by a single person.
- The machine may only be operated by persons over the age of 18 years, and who have read and understood these operating instructions.
- Wear protective equipment (safety goggles/mask, gloves, safety shoes) to protect yourself from possible injury.
- Never try to split logs containing nails, wire or other similar objects.
- Already split wood and wood chips create a dangerous working area. The operator may stumble, slip or fall. Always keep the working area neat and tidy.
- Never place the hands on or near any moving parts of the machine when it is switched on. Maintain a safe distance from the log, the ram and the wedge in order to protect your hands from injury.
- Split only timber which corresponds to the maximal length to be worked with.

What type of logs can I split?

Size of logs

ASP 4-370ASP 5-520
Lengthmax. 370 mmmax. 520 mm
Diameter50 – 250 mm

The log diameter is a recommended guideline figure, because:

  • thin logs can be difficult to split if they contain knots or if the fibres are too strong.
  • logs with a diameter of over 250 ~mm can be split if the fibres are smooth and open.

Do not try to split green logs. Dry logs are much easier to split, and do not cause jams as often as green (damp) wood.

Operation

Two-hand operation

  1. Press the operating pushbutton on the electric motor. Wait a few moments until the motor has reached its operating revolutions and the required pressure has been built up in the hydraulic pump - Fig. 5.
  2. Press the operating lever down simultaneously - Fig. 6. The log ram pushes the log against the splitting wedge, and the log will be split.
  3. Release the operating lever as well as the operating pushbutton. The log ram will now return to its original starting position - Fig. 7.

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Two-hand operation - 1

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Two-hand operation - 2

Special instructions for splitting logs:

Preparations:

The logs to be split should be cut to the maximum dimensions (370 or 520 mm long, 50 - 250 mm). Ensure also that the logs are cut straight and square.

Place the log properly on the log splitter, so as not to cause any risk of stumbling or falling to the operator.

Bleeding

Open the bleed screw 3 - 4 complete turns - Fig. 8.

Close the bleed screw again when you are finished splitting logs.

Bleed screw

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Bleed screw - 1

- Splitting logs:

Always place the logs lengthwise and flat on the main frame of the log splitter. The log must be enclosed by the log guide plates. Fig. 9

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- - Splitting logs: - 1

Never place the log on the frame at an angle. Fig. 10

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- - Splitting logs: - 2

Always ensure that the splitting wedge and the log ram contact the ends of the log at right-angles.
Never try to split two logs at once.
Never try to remove or replace the log during the splitting process.

① Never try to force the splitting of the log by maintaining the pressure for several seconds. This can lead to damage to the machine.

Reposition the log on the main frame and repeat the splitting process, or put the log to one side.

How to release a jammed log?

  1. Loose the operating lever as well as the operating pushbutton that the log ram can go back.
  2. Place a triangular wooden chock under the log, then move the log ram forward so that it pushes the chock under the jammed log.
  3. If the log is not released, keep repeating this procedure, using larger chocks, until the log is released.

Never use a hammer to release a jammed log, and keep your hands away from the log.

Do not enlist the aid of a second person - this is a one-man job.

Do not try to release the log by using a hammer, since this may break the motor block.

Finishing work:

Attend to that the log ram has gone back to its basic position.
Then remove the plug from the power socket.

Close the bleed screw. Fig. 5
Follow the care and maintenance instructions.

Care and maintenance

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Care and maintenance - 1

Remove the plug from the power socket before starting any maintenance or cleaning work.

! Wear protective gloves in order to avoid injury to the hands.

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Care and maintenance - 2

Observe the following in order to keep the log splitter in good working order:

  • Clean the machine thoroughly after you have finished using it.
  • Remove any resin remains on the machine.
  • Oil the piston rod (Fig. 1 / 3) regularly with an environmentally friendly spray oil.
  • Check the oil level and change the oil as necessary.

Sharpening the splitting wedge

After extended periods of use, or if the splitting performance is reduced, sharpen the splitting wedge with a file (and remove any burrs). Fig. 11

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Sharpening the splitting wedge - 1

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Sharpening the splitting wedge - 2

How do I check the oil level?

  1. The log ram must be in its starting position.
  2. Stand the log splitter on end, with the filler opening at the top. Fig 12
    A second person will be required to up-end and hold the log splitter.
  3. Unscrew the dipstick - Fig. 13. Do not drop or lose the oil seal when removing the dipstick.
  4. Clean the dipstick and the oil seal.
  5. Replace the dipstick fully into the oil reservoir.
  6. Now remove the dipstick again, and read off the oil level.

If the oil level is between the two marking on the dipstick, there is sufficient oil in the reservoir.
If the oil level is below the lower marking, more oil should be added with the aid of a clean funnel.

lower marking upper marking

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- How do I check the oil level? - 1

  1. Check the oil seal and replace it if it is damaged in any way.

Oil seal

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- How do I check the oil level? - 2

  1. Replace the dipstick and screw it firmly into place.

Caution! Do not tighten the screw too tightly, since this may damage the oil seal or the thread in the cylinder cover.

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- How do I check the oil level? - 3

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- How do I check the oil level? - 4

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- How do I check the oil level? - 5

When should I change the oil?

The first oil change should be carried out after 50 operating hours, and then every 250 operating hours.

Changing the oil:

  1. The log ram must be in its starting position.
  2. Place a container under the log splitter to catch the old oil. The container should have a capacity of at least 4 litres.
  3. Unscrew the dipstick. Do not drop or lose the oil seal when removing the dipstick.
  4. Now tip the machine to empty the oil into the container.
  5. Stand the log splitter on end, with the filler opening at the top. Fig 12.

A second person will be required to up-end and hold the log splitter.

  1. Pour in the new hydraulic oil (2.7 or 3.2 litres) using a clean funnel.
  2. Clean the dipstick and the oil seal.
  3. Check the oil seal and replace it if it is damaged in any way.
  4. Replace the dipstick and screw it firmly into place. Caution! Do not tighten the screw too tightly, since this may damage the oil seal or the thread in the cylinder cover.

Dispose of the old oil properly (local oil disposal point). The old oil must not be poured into the ground or drainage system, or mixed with other waste.

ATIKA ASP 4-370 - Changing the oil: - 1

Hydraulic oil

We recommend the following hydraulic oils for the hydraulic cylinder:

Shell Tellus T 22
Aral Vitam Gf 22
BP Energol HLP 22 order no. 400142 (1 litre)
Mobil DTE 11
or equivalent

Do not use any other types of oil. The use of any other type of oil will adversely affect the operation of the hydraulic cylinder.

Possible problems

Problempossible causeremedy
Logs are not being split properly (insufficient splitting performance)⇒The log is not positioned correctly ⇒The log exceeds the maximum dimensions or the wood is too hard for the performance of the machine ⇒The splitting wedge is not working properly ⇒Oil leak ⇒Hydraulic pressure too low ⇒Incorrect connecting lead (longer than 10 m or too small cable cross-section)⇒Reposition the log correctly ⇒Cut the log to the required dimensions ⇒Sharpen the splitting wedge, and check for any burrs or notches ⇒Place a sheet of cardboard under the log splitter in order to locate the leak. To correct the problem, refer to the manufacturer. ⇒Check the oil level and add more oil if necessary. If the problem cannot be rectified, refer to the manufacturer. ⇒Use the correct connecting lead
Log ram travels out jerkily or under heavy vibration⇒Air in the circuit⇒Open the bleed screw ⇒Check the oil level and add more oil if necessary. If the problem cannot be rectified, refer to the manufacturer.
Log ram will not move out⇒Hydraulic pump defective⇒To correct the problem, refer to the manufacturer.
Motor will not start⇒No electrical power ⇒Connection cable defective ⇒Electric motor defective⇒Check the fuse (16 A). ⇒Replace the connection cable or have it checked by an electrician. ⇒To correct the problem, refer to the manufacturer.
Oil leak at the dipstick⇒Oil seal at the dipstick not sealing⇒Replace the oil seal.

Technical data

ModelASP 4-370ASP 5-520
NameASP 4ASP 5-520
Splitting force40 kN (4 t) ± 10 %50 kN (5 t) ± 10 %
Log length370 mm520 mm
Log diameter50 – 250 mm
Stroke302 mm392
Piston rod diameter30 mm
Hydraulic oil (max.)2.7 litres3.2 litres
Electric motor performanceP = 1500 W (S3)
Power supply230 V ~ 50 Hz
Revolutions2850 rpm
Dimensions (Length x Width x Height)770 x 260 x 455 mm940 x 260 x 455 mm
Weight36 kg44 kg
